My 77-75hp Stinger model #75ELR77S runs very rough at low speeds. Carbs have beed cleaned and replaced plugs. What needs to be done???
Originally posted by Chinewalker:<br /> Hi 98Caddy,<br /> Exactly how did you clean the carbs? Were they removed, disassembled, soaked in carb cleaner, blown out with compressed air and then rebuilt with fresh carb kits? Pay special attention to the idle jet orifices for cleanliness. <br /> Is it running on all three cylinders at idle? A blown head gasket can be masked at higher speeds, but become apparent at idle. Any evidence of water on the plugs?<br />- Scott
